FAQ: What's happening with the badge migration?

We're moving from the old Tapwise readers to the new Corvid system over the next two weeks. New starters: your grey card works on both until the switch-over finishes. If a reader flashes amber, don't panic — just use the temporary entry code below.

door code, tagep-yahaf: bdg-MXKGXI-35155284

**Ticket: Nightfill scheduler failing auth on staging**

The Nightfill backfill scheduler on staging has been skipping its 02:00 runs since the environment was rebuilt last Tuesday. Logs show repeated 401s against the Lakegate warehouse API, which strongly suggests the env file was regenerated without the warehouse credential. Please confirm `.env.nightfill` contains `WAREHOUSE_REGION=inland-2` and `BACKFILL_WINDOW=24h`, then restart the worker pool. On the line just after those two entries, add the warehouse API credential.

vault entry, bagef-hafop: RELAY_SECRET3=a63

# Pagination config — Lanternfish Public API
#
# Welcome aboard. All list endpoints are cursor-paginated; offset params
# were removed in v3. PAGE_SIZE_DEFAULT=25 and PAGE_SIZE_MAX=100 are hard
# caps enforced at the gateway, not per-route. Cursors are opaque — never
# parse them client-side or in tests. Raising PAGE_SIZE_MAX needs a perf
# review first. Cursors are signed before leaving the service, and the
# signing secret is set on the line directly below.

vault entry, yagef-bahop: COURIER_KEY29=5cc62eb51255862256337c33c5be9

Handover note — Dira to Kalvan

Quick one before I'm off to the Brenmoor site. We're switching logistics from Torval Freight to Quillhaven Carriers effective next month. Finance team: invoices will arrive fortnightly now, not monthly, and the cost codes change — Merel has the mapping sheet. Expect a one-off transition fee in October's accounts; I've flagged it already. Quillhaven's rates are better overall, trust me. The strategic reasoning is summarised in the confidential note below.

management briefing: Only 7 of the 100 pilot accounts renewed Zorath, so a churn review is set for April 15.